Ingredients
For the Chicken:
4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
2 tbsp olive oil
1 tsp paprika
1 tsp garlic powder
Salt & pepper to taste
For the Lemon Garlic Sauce:
3 tbsp butter
4 garlic cloves, minced
1 cup chicken broth
Juice of 2 lemons
1 tsp lemon zest
1 tsp Italian seasoning
1 tbsp honey
Fresh parsley (for garnish)
Lemon slices (optional, for garnish)
Instructions
Prepare the Chicken:
Season chicken breasts with paprika,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Sear chicken for 4-5 minutes per side until golden brown. Remove from skillet and set aside.
Make the Sauce:
3. In the same skillet, melt butter and sauté garlic for 30 seconds until fragrant.
4. Pour in chicken broth, lemon juice, and lemon zest. Stir in Italian seasoning and honey.
5. Simmer for 3-4 minutes until slightly reduced.
Combine & Simmer:
6. Return chicken to the skillet, spoon sauce over the top, and simmer for 10-12 minutes until chicken is cooked through (internal temperature reaches 165°F).
7. Garnish with fresh parsley and lemon slices.
Serve:
8. Serve hot with rice, roasted vegetables, or a side salad.
